Municipality of Rečica ob Savinji

The Municipality of Rečica ob Savinji (pronounced [ɾɛˈtʃiːtsa ɔp saˈʋiːnji]; Slovene: Občina Rečica ob Savinji) is a municipality in the traditional region of Styria in northeastern Slovenia. The seat of the municipality is the town of Rečica ob Savinji. Rečica ob Savinji became a municipality in 2006.[2]
